Output 43a655a0c3574ab83dfc8865ee2b3d10b480c9fe9f7104b42cf65fd74f837412:13

value
338773
script pubkey
OP_HASH160 OP_PUSHBYTES_20 384dc00618a3bfd3f6a4816d0d4c9d3f25ec6909 OP_EQUAL
address
36piuTV38HPhBtQonQBmHhWBE74oADeiQR
transaction
43a655a0c3574ab83dfc8865ee2b3d10b480c9fe9f7104b42cf65fd74f837412
confirmations
170593
spent
true